Essential Skills for M.Sc. Medical Pharmacology Success

To excel in an M.Sc. Medical Pharmacology program and build a successful career, several key skills are essential. These skills can be broadly categorized into technical and soft skills:

Technical Skills:

  • Pharmacological Principles: A strong understanding of drug mechanisms, pharmacokinetics, and pharmacodynamics is fundamental.
  • Research Methodology: Proficiency in designing, conducting, and analyzing research studies is crucial.
  • Data Analysis: Ability to interpret and analyze pharmacological data using statistical software.
  • Laboratory Techniques: Hands-on experience with various laboratory techniques used in pharmacology research.
  • Clinical Trial Knowledge: Familiarity with the principles and processes of clinical trials.

Soft Skills:

  • Critical Thinking: Ability to analyze complex problems and develop effective solutions.
  • Communication Skills: Excellent written and verbal communication skills for presenting research findings and collaborating with colleagues.
  • Problem-Solving: Capacity to identify and address challenges in research and drug development.
  • Teamwork: Ability to work effectively in a team environment.
  • Attention to Detail: Meticulous attention to detail is essential for accurate data collection and analysis.
  • Time Management: Ability to manage time effectively and meet deadlines.

Other Important Skills:

  • IT Skills: Proficiency in using computer software for data analysis, report writing, and presentations.
  • Ethical Awareness: Understanding of ethical considerations in pharmacological research and drug development.

Developing these skills will significantly enhance your prospects in the field of Medical Pharmacology and open doors to various career opportunities.

An M.Sc. in Medical Pharmacology offers diverse specialization options catering to varied interests and career goals. Clinical Pharmacology focuses on the safe and effective use of drugs in humans, involving clinical trials and patient-oriented research. Neuropharmacology explores the effects of drugs on the nervous system, crucial for understanding neurological disorders and developing new treatments. Cardiovascular Pharmacology investigates drugs affecting the heart and circulatory system, essential for managing cardiovascular diseases. Toxicology studies the adverse effects of chemicals and drugs, vital for drug safety assessment and environmental health.

Drug Discovery and Development involves the entire process of identifying and developing new drugs, from initial research to clinical trials. Pharmacogenomics examines how genes affect a person's response to drugs, enabling personalized medicine approaches. In India, these specializations are gaining traction due to the increasing demand for skilled pharmacologists in pharmaceutical companies, research institutions, and healthcare settings. Choosing a specialization aligned with your interests and career aspirations is key to a successful career in medical pharmacology.
